// Currency conversion client for the Tillgate settlement service.
// We previously accumulated rounding errors by converting per line item
// with float math; totals drifted up to 0.03 per invoice. Fix: convert
// once per invoice using integer minor units and banker's rounding,
// matching what Tillgate does server-side. If totals still disagree,
// check the rate snapshot timestamp before anything else — stale rates
// are the usual culprit on-call. The client below authenticates to the
// internal Tillgate rates API with the following key.

app token of fajop-fahif = qvz4-AnML

The waveform preview in Clipforge renders from a downsampled peak file rather than the raw audio, generated at upload time by the Brindle worker pool. This keeps scrubbing responsive even on hour-long sessions, at the cost of a few seconds of preprocessing. For the release, we froze the downsampling parameters after testing against Orla's podcast corpus — changing them invalidates every cached peak file. The shipped constants are these.

limits module of fafog-tawef:
CAPS = {
    "belath": 369,
    "queneth": 818,
    "ralwyn": 169,
    "goriel": 1004,
    "novvan": 808,
}

**Ticket: Telemetry compression misconfigured in staging**

While reviewing the Larkfield staging environment, I found that telemetry payloads from the collector fleet are being sent uncompressed, inflating egress by roughly 4x and exposing more plaintext on the wire than our policy allows. The root cause is an env file that was copied from a dev template without the compression flag or the signing credential for the compressed channel. Set LARK_TELEMETRY_COMPRESSION=zstd, then add the channel signing secret on the very next line:

vault entry, fadup-tagag: RELAY_SECRET8=2fd92179